Job summary

COA Network Inc in Austin, Texas is seeking a highly skilled BIM/VDC Coordinator to lead 3D coordination on commercial projects from design through construction.

You will manage coordinated models, perform clash detection with Navisworks, and support field teams with BIM workflows and execution plans, ensuring design intent and project standards are met.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Construction Management, Architecture, Engineering, or related field (or equivalent).
  • Minimum 2+ years of construction experience.
  • Minimum 2+ years of BIM/VDC coordination experience.
  • Experience with medium to large commercial general contractors preferred.
  • Strong understanding of construction documents, specifications, and coordination workflows.
  • Excellent communication, collaboration, and problem-solving skills.

Responsibilities

  • Lead BIM/VDC coordination for assigned construction projects, ensuring models meet project requirements and company standards.
  • Assemble, manage, and maintain coordinated 3D models using content from design partners and subcontractors.
  • Analyze construction documents and BIM models to identify conflicts, omissions, and constructability issues, implementing corrective actions.
  • Perform clash detection and coordinate resolutions using Navisworks and other BIM collaboration tools.
  • Incorporate design revisions and maintain accurate project models throughout the construction lifecycle.
  • Provide BIM technical support and training to project teams, improving adoption of VDC workflows and technology.
  • Support RFIs, documentation, meeting coordination, and BIM execution plans.
  • Collaborate with subcontractors, design teams, and field operations to improve coordination and project execution.
  • Support field layout, self-perform construction modeling, laser scanning, and digital construction workflows as applicable.
  • Promote continuous improvement of BIM processes, standards, and project delivery strategies.
